Fun, Quick Technology Projects from BigHugeLabs

A teacher at NHS showed this to me, and it is worth passing along.  BigHugeLabs has a wealth of tools available that could be used to help teachers create fun technology projects with their kids.  How about having students create a magazine cover summarizing their last Science unit?  Or maybe they could make up "trading cards" for famous Virginians.  There are tools to create lolcats and motivator posters, as well as jigsaw puzzles and movie posters.  Here is a quick Trading Card that I made just for this blog post:


Of course, anything can be added at the bottom of the card. There are many tools available on the BigHugeLabs website.  Take a look, and do something inspiring with your students!
